Array ( [category_name] => web-programming-tutorials [error] => [m] => [p] => 0 [post_parent] => [subpost] => [subpost_id] => [attachment] => [attachment_id] => 0 [name] => [static] => [pagename] => [page_id] => 0 [second] => [minute] => [hour] => [day] => 0 [monthnum] => 0 [year] => 0 [w] => 0 [tag] => [cat] => 3 [tag_id] => [author] => [author_name] => [feed] => [tb] => [paged] => 1 [meta_key] => [meta_value] => [preview] => [s] => [sentence] => [title] => [fields] => [menu_order] => [embed] => [category__in] => Array ( ) [category__not_in] => Array ( ) [category__and] => Array ( ) [post__in] => Array ( ) [post__not_in] => Array ( ) [post_name__in] => Array ( ) [tag__in] => Array ( ) [tag__not_in] => Array ( ) [tag__and] => Array ( ) [tag_slug__in] => Array ( ) [tag_slug__and] => Array ( ) [post_parent__in] => Array ( ) [post_parent__not_in] => Array ( ) [author__in] => Array ( ) [author__not_in] => Array ( ) [ignore_sticky_posts] => [suppress_filters] => [cache_results] => 1 [update_post_term_cache] => 1 [lazy_load_term_meta] => 1 [update_post_meta_cache] => 1 [post_type] => [posts_per_page] => 10 [nopaging] => [comments_per_page] => 50 [no_found_rows] => [order] => DESC [orderby] => date )
Web Programming Tutorials

Learn about the Scaling Application in Nodejs

In this article, we are going to discuss how to scale Node.js applications. It may be surprising but true that the Node.js operates in a single-thread mode where concurrency is handled by an event-driven paradigm. It can leverage parallel processing on a system with multi-core CPU by the creation of child processes. Such child processes

Web Programming Tutorials

Learn about the Uniform Semantic Versioning (SEMVER) for Angular

The Angular version 4.0.0 is out in the market immediately after Angular 2 which was released in September 2016. You may be noticing three numbers i.e. 4.0.0, this is nothing but the angular release version which going forward will use Uniform Semantic Versioning which is also known as SEMVER. In this article, we are going

Web Programming Tutorials

Learn How to Use Regular Expressions in MongoDB

In this article, we are going to discuss how to Use Regular Expressions in MongoDB. A regular expression, also known as regex or regexp is a sequence of characters that define a particular search pattern in the formal language theory of theoretical computer science. It is used frequently to search for a particular pattern or

Web Programming Tutorials

Learn How to Use Atomic Operations in MongoDB

In this article, we are going to discuss about creating atomic operations in MongoDB. An atomic operation in a database is an undividable and complex series of database operations such that either all operation will occur, or nothing will occur. The term atomicity is used to guarantee that there will be no partial database update

Web Programming Tutorials

Learn About The Latest Angular Version, Angular V4

Dear readers, don’t get surprised as Angular 4.0.0 is out in the market immediately after Angular 2 which was released in September 2016. You may have some questions about the Angular 3? Why did they suddenly bump up the version from v2 to v4? In this article, you are going to find the answers to

Web Programming Tutorials

Learn How to Build Domain Module Utility Modules in NodeJS

In this article, we are going to discuss building the Node.js Domain module. A Domain module is used to intercept unhandled error. We can intercept these unhandled error through internal binding or external binding. The interception of errors are required as they will halt the Node.js application if it remains unhandled. The following is the

Web Programming Tutorials

Learn How to Build DNS Module Utility Modules in Nodejs

In this article, we are going to discuss building the Node.js DNS module. A DNS module is used to do the DNS lookup and underlying operating system name resolution functionalities through an asynchronous network wrapper. We use the following syntax to import an asynchronous network wrapper. [crayon-592aa7b216a2e939674599/] Methods present in the DNS Module of Node.Js

Web Programming Tutorials

Learn About The Concept of Analyzing Queries in MongoDB

In this article, we are going to discuss about another very interesting MongoDB’s concept of analyzing queries. In the earlier article, we discussed the covered queries where the matching of the query condition is done by MongoDB based on the index without looking inside the actual fields of the documents as all the fields given

Web Programming Tutorials

Learn About The Concept of Covered Queries in MongoDB

In this article, we are going to discuss MongoDB’s concept of covered queries. In the earlier articles, we used various approaches to retrieve data from the MongoDB by using projections and ordinary queries. But comparatively, the covered queries are different from these ordinary queries because they operates on the following two conditions. In the covered

Web Programming Tutorials

Learn about the Multi Providers feature in Angular2

The concept of dependency injection in Angular 2 makes it a very unique front end technology as it comes with an awesome feature known as “Multi Providers”. This feature helps us to hook into certain operations in order to plug in custom functionalities such as validations which could be used during building an application in